As a Product Manager in the Intelligent Solutions product line, you are an integral part of the team that innovates new product offerings and leads the end-to-end product life cycle. As a core leader, you are responsible for acting as the voice of the customer and developing profitable products that provide customer value. Utilizing your deep understanding of how to get a product off the ground, you guide the successful launch of products, gather crucial feedback, and ensure top-tier client experiences. With a strong commitment to scalability, resiliency, and stability, you collaborate closely with cross-functional teams to deliver high-quality products that exceed customer expectations.

A cohesive customer experience is created through innovative capabilities, including Business Process and Decision Management, Robotics and Workflow Automation, Data Transformation and Business Intelligence to rapidly accelerate the delivery of business outcomes at scale. You will be instrumental in the development, implementation, and continual improvement of automation processes within our organization. This role requires a unique blend of business acumen, technical expertise, and a deep understanding of Workflow Automation capabilities to ensure our automation solutions meet business needs and add significant value.

Job responsibilities

  • Develops a product strategy and product vision that delivers value to customers
  • Manages discovery efforts and market research to uncover customer solutions and integrate them into the product roadmap
  • Owns, maintains, and develops a product backlog that enables development to support the overall strategic roadmap and value proposition
  • Builds the framework and tracks the product's key success metrics such as cost, feature and functionality, risk posture, and reliability
  • Conduct training sessions and workshops to increase workflow automation adoption and proficiency across the organization.
  • Lead the development and execution of the Power Automate strategy, ensuring alignment with business objectives.
  • Oversee the lifecycle of automation projects, from ideation through to deployment and post-launch support.
  • Evaluate existing processes and identify opportunities for optimization and automation.
  • Measure and report on the impact of automation initiatives, using data to inform future strategies


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ills

  • Expertise in product management or a relevant domain area
  • Advanced knowledge of the product development life cycle, design, and data analytics
  • Proven ability to lead product life cycle activities including discovery, ideation, strategic development, requirements definition, and value management.
  • Proven experience as a Product Owner, Business Analyst, or similar role in technology-driven projects, with a focus on automation.
  • Expert knowledge of Power Automate and the broader Microsoft Power Platform.
  • Strong understanding of business process modelling and reengineering.
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and manage mult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Familiarity with agile development methodologies.
  • Analytical mindset with strong problem-solving capabilities.
